Combined Ratio (Quarterly)

Combined Ratio: A measure of profitability used by an insurance company to indicate how well it is performing in its daily operations. The combined ratio is calculated by taking the sum of incurred losses and expenses and then dividing them by earned premium. Calculated as: Total Operating Expenses / Net Premiums Earned

Prudential Financial, Inc. (PRU) had Combined Ratio of 1.42 for the most recently reported fiscal quarter, ending 2024-03-31.
